Is this right time to buy house? The real estate market started prospering in the late 1990’s and peaked during the years of 2004-2005. This escalation was fueled by easy mortgages by banks, financial institutes and mortgage insurers, higher earnings of individuals, change in lifestyles and so on an forth. The housing market grew at a rapid tempo and home prices skyrocketed in no time. This led to superficial pricing of houses in several areas in America. However, with the economic crisis and recession in United States, a drought has set in the housing market .Steep corrections have caused home prices to slump below their buying price. In some places prices have descended by more than half the value they were bought at. To add to it, the loss of jobs has resulted in untimely payments of loans taken, owing to which the banks have to confiscate and sell off the properties at even lower rates than at what they were loaned for. Sometime back New York Times reported that “The slump in home prices from the end of 2005 to the end of 2006 was the biggest year over year drop since the National Association of Realtors started keeping track in 1982.” This housing crash has led to many individuals, who have saved money, pondering over the question whether this is the right time to buy a house or not. It is comprehensible if the buyers are racked with indecision. Buyers are hovering over the question that if the prices have not bottomed, then after he or she buys the house, the possibility that the rates will fall cannot be ignored. This will lead to significant loss to the buyer as he or she could have had the same house at a lower rate if he or she would have kept their calm and waited a little longer. On the other hand they also face challenge that if you wait is too long, the perfect house which is available for sale, may be sold and their aspiration for that dream house would become very difficult to materialize. However, the buyers should not hover over such decisions since similar dream houses will keep coming on the market. Experienced Real estate experts with their in-depth analysis and intuitive insights are able to anticipate that home prices would fall even further and this is not the right time to buy a house. Buyers should wait for the opportune moment when the prices reach their bottom. This will confer them with ample time to buy their dream home at the best rates possible. |
